Business Context and Reporting Period
Company: Banco de Chile
Filing Type: Form 6-K (Report of Foreign Private Issuer)
Date: July 21, 2026
Context: The filing discloses Material Information regarding a bond placement in the offshore market under the bank's Medium Term Notes (MTN) Program.
Key Financial Metrics
The filing does not provide comprehensive financial statements (revenue, profit, cash flow, margins, or total debt). It specifically details a single financing transaction:
- Instrument: Bonds issued under the Medium Term Notes Program.
- Amount: JPY 10,000,000,000 (Ten billion Japanese Yen).
- Maturity Date: July 30, 2029.
- Placement Rate: 2.32% (average).
